Exchange Traded Concepts LLC Purchases 219,111 Shares of Snap Inc. (NYSE:SNAP)

Snap logo with Computer and Technology background

Exchange Traded Concepts LLC lifted its holdings in shares of Snap Inc. (NYSE:SNAP - Free Report) by 38.7% during the 3rd qu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 784,982 shares of the company's stock after acquiring an additional 219,111 shares during the quarter. Exchange Traded Concepts LLC's holdings in Snap were worth $8,399,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Snap Inc operates as a technology company in North America, Europe, and internationally. The company offers Snapchat, a visual messaging application with various tabs, such as camera, visual messaging, snap map, stories, and spotlight that enable people to communicate visually through short videos and images.
